发自己写的论文给大家学习下,关键是框架。俺的文笔不行,只要大家用这个框架通过应该是没有问题的。


范围管理

摘要:

   2012年1月,我参加了中国移动XX省有限公司移动应用商场数字内容孵化平台,并在项目中担任项目经理的岗位,项目总投资700万元,建设周期一年。该项目MM数字内容孵化平台,是一套简单易用的应用生成系统,用户仅需要将喜欢的内容在系统中上传,就可以在不需要编写任何代码的情况下,快速生成适用于手机系统的应用。应用生成后,用户可以通过管理后台对应用进行内容运营管理,在广大的渠道和众多的用户支撑下,可以实现产品的最好推广使用,并获取收益。按照用户的定价策略上传到移动应用商场,就大功告成了。

本文结合自己的实际经验,以该项目为例,讨论了信息系统项目建设过程中的范围管理,主要从以下几个方面进行了阐述:1收集需求、2范围定义、3创建工作分解结构(WBS)、4范围核实、5范围控制,最终使项目按期保质完成。

正文:

为了完善移动应用商场,中国移动XX省有限公司决定开发一个移动应用商场数据内容孵化平台,工期为1年,它投资700万元。我公司2012年1月中标该省的项目,签署了建设合同。2013年2月通过了甲方的验收,并在2013年4月通过试运行。项目分为平台和客户端开发、硬件系统集成部署2个部分。由于需要支持的手机系统有android、Windows Phone、ios,我们决定采用J2EE框架的3层B/S模式,解决了各种应用系统中应用不兼容问题,提高了该平台的易用性和兼容性。数据库我们采用了ORACLE11G来管理各项目数据。服务器操作系统我们采用了:Widnows Phone应用自动打包的系统是WINDOWS SERVER2003、ios应用自动打包的系统为MAC Server、其它服务器操作系统为RHEL5.5。硬件方面我们采用了2台HPDL580服务器、14台HPBL460刀片服务器、1台MAC服务器和2台HP P2000fc存储服务器提高了系统的稳定性和高性能。在应用层面上我们实现了应用制作门户、应用打包管理、应用模板管理、开放能力融合、应用制作管理后台、客户端展现接口、流媒体系统。

我使用了禅道项目管理系统软件和绿盟WEB应用漏洞扫描系统软件作为辅助工具,配置管理工具使用SVN。由于本项目的技术复杂,包含模块多,在本项目范围尤为重要,所以决定带领项目团队成员到甲方现场深入访谈,收集需求。

   1、收集需求。

需求是龙头,是做项目管理的基础,没有需求,项目就无从谈起,因此我们将通过用户访谈的方式获得用户的需求。我带领项目团队成员准备资料,然后带领我的项目团队成员深入到甲方现场,与甲方相关人员进行访谈,经过了一周时间的调研,我们获取了用户的需求,并编制了需求规格说明书。同建设单位、监理单位和相关的厂家召开了需求评审会,并一一确认需求。甲方单位领导一再要求系统页面美观、系统可靠性和易用性,我们作了一一详细的补充,并与甲方领导确认需求基线,取得了甲方领导在需求规格说明书签字确认,为后期的项目管理奠定了基础。

   2、范围定义

没有范围就谈不上项目的开始和结束,也谈不上项目的预算控制,其他一切的管理都在办公室范围内进行,没有范围就无从谈起。范围定义最重要的任务就是详细定义项目的范围边界,范围边界是应该做的工作和不需要进行的工作的分界线。在项目的初期我组织召开了主题为“项目工作界定”的会议。会议邀请业务专家、技术专家和其它的项目经理,会议上业务专家首先介绍了业务介绍了业务流程及各个流程应包括的操作步骤,其次是各技术专家对业务专家提出的业务流程进行分析和技术实现。我们通过与项目干系人多次沟通后就项目所要达到的目标、项目需求、项目边界、项目的可交付物、产品接受标准、项目的约束条件、假设条件等一系列描述达成一致意见,并形成书面的项目详细范围说明书。

   3、创建工作分解结构(WBS)

我们查看项目管理系统中其它项目的WBS和公司留下模板,然后根据本项目的详细范围说明书和项目管理计划进行自顶而下分解WBS。将项目可交付成果和项目工作分解成较小的、更易于管理的组成部分的过程,我们将工作包分到一个人两周内完成的工作量,并确保最底层要素对完成上层相应交付成果而言是必需且充分的、每个组成要素的定义清晰完整的和每个组成要素是能够恰当地编制进度和预算。并与项目团队确定检查点,然后跟甲方一起确定范围基线,并签字确认。然后将相关信息输入到项目管理系统中。

   4、范围核实

项目范围确认包括审查项目可交付物以保证每一交付物令人满意地完成。为了项目范围落实,我要求测试人员在开发人员开发完一个功能模块后,必须要做好项目范围工作,并确保产品追溯工作;还要使用绿盟WEB安全漏洞扫描系统扫描系统模块是否有漏洞。尽量确保每个工作按时完成。然后再将交付物给甲方验收。

   5、范围控制

在项目的实施过程中,项目的范围难免会因为很多因素导致项目范围变更,如何有效地控制项目的范围变更,才能防止需求蔓延,确保项目范围按时完成,我们做了以下二点控制:

1)防止需求蔓延:

在项目管理中,控制项目的需求蔓延是很重要的,我主要通过以下四方面进行控制需求蔓延:一是对项目的需求进行管理,明确双方的接口人;二是正视和尊重客户需求,并引导客户需求;三是制定需求变更的流程,并成立CCB;只有经过变更流程审批的需求才能进行,并与客户分析需求和沟通;四是即使在过程中有需求不得不修改,也要让客户明确任何需求的变更都有代价的。

2)项目综合变更控制:

综合变更控制是项目生命周期内对项目变更进行识别、分析和管理的工作,贯穿项目的整个过程,也是项目经理的一项重要工作。由于该项目功能多、涉及面广、干系人众多,所以变更在所难免,于是成立了变更控制委员会(CCB),CCB由甲方领导人、我方领导人和监理单位项目总监。在2012年12月初时,甲方负责人提出要求系统实现QQ登录,向CCB提出变更请求,我与团队对变更进行影响分析沟通,并得到团队的支持,我们每周三和五加班赶工,能够在交付前完成,得到CCB审批,并与甲方签订补充合同。

在整个项目阶段中,我们还采用不定期检查和代码走查方式,来确保项目的进度和质量。每周五,我都会组织关键用户召开会议,对本周的范围落实、进度和质量情况进行汇报总结,对目前阶段存在的问题进行分析、及提出有效的解决方案。

收尾:

经过我们团队的不懈努力,历时1年,本项目终于2013月2月通过了业主方组织验收,并得到甲方的好评。回顾该项目的范围管理过程,主要存在以下问题:

1、在试运行一个月后,用户访问量过多,有很多非法用户请求,从而导致客户端实现接口模块负载过大,我们采用了多台服务器分发负载和监控手段有效解决问题。

2、对项目干系人分析不到位,项目的管理过程中注重了向甲方和监理相关干系人的汇报,忽视了相关厂家负责人,造成项目需求获取不全面,及时发现了这一问题,得以及时改正。

综上所述,收集需求、范围定义、创建工作分解结构、范围核实和范围控制是项目范围管理的主要过程。项目的成功上线,实现了用户上传自己喜欢的内容,快速生成适用于手机系统的应用,可以通过管理后台对应用进行内容运营管理,然后定价同步到移动应用商场发布,并获取利益。在以后工作中,我将不断提高个人的项目管理能力,保证个人正直和职业专业性,力争对项目管理知识基础做出贡献。



论文结束。